Springville woman caught on visitation video violating protective order and is arrested

BEDFORD – A Springville woman was arrested when a warrant was issued for her arrested after she violated a protective order on Friday, December 10, 2021.

Hope Grissom

Police arrested 32-year-old Hope Grissom, of Springville, on two counts of invasion of privacy.

According to a probable cause affidavit, Lawrence County Jail Commander Capt. Jimmy Saunders reported he was reviewing visitation videos and found two videos visits between Noah Dike and Hope Grissom. Both of these visits were remote visits and not onsite. Hope had used the name Brandi Dike to visit with Dike. Captain Saunders recognized the female in the visit as Hope Grissom. Captain Saunders also knew a no-contact order between Grissom and Dike existed.

The information was forwarded to the Lawrence County Prosecutor’s Office and a warrant was issued for Grissom’s arrest.
